Three people were killed and another injured as a covered van collided with a battery-powered three-wheeler in Madaripur Sadar upazila today.

The incident occurred at around 11:30am on the Dhaka-Barishal highway near Tatibazar in Mostafapur union, Officer-in-Charge (OC) of Mostafapur Highway Police Station Mamun Ar Rashid told The Daily Star.

The deceased were identified as Kohinur, 35, Taslima, 46 -- both residents of the Khamarbari area in Madaripur Sadar -- and the van driver Nayan Hawladar, 22, of Panthapara area in Dasar upazila of the district.

The injured, identified as Roni Khan, 33, is currently receiving treatment at Madaripur Sadar Hospital in critical condition.

Quoting locals, the OC said a covered van collided head-on with a battery-powered van, leaving two passengers of the latter dead on the spot. Two other victims were rescued in critical condition and taken to Madaripur Sadar Hospital, where one of them died while undergoing treatment.

On information, police visited the spot.

Following the incident, agitated locals staged a protest by setting tyres on fire on the highway, halting traffic movement for nearly two hours. The protest was later withdrawn following police intervention.

“Legal action is underway in this connection,” the OC added.
